Manufacturing Methods & Continuous Improvement Engineer
Schneider Electric
- Tlaxcala, Tlax.
- Permanente
- Tiempo completo
- Responsible for the Manufacturing of a set of lines, where it provides the necessary elements to work safely, ergonomically and productively.
- Responsible for deploying Lean methodologies in its lines: VSM, Line Architecture Design Methodology LADM, Material Providing Handling MPH, Six Sigma DMAIC, EPEI, Line Balancing, FMEA, Kaizen and MTM2.
- Responsible for monitoring efficiency indicators, KE, OEE, NEE, IE. and to take actions to improve the efficiency and capacity of the line.
- Leader in planning, developing and executing projectors that improve the productivity of their production lines, through the implementation of SPS and Lean Methodologies.
- Leader of Capex projects (investment projects)
- JBS documentation, OWS, Visual Aids, Documentation of Functional tests.
- Actively participate in 8D's root cause analysis.
- Maintain the routes by loading the times triggered by MTM2 and Balancing.
- Comply with ISO guidelines ISO:9001, ISO:14001, ISO:45001, ISO 50001 and CTPAT.
- Experience in a manufacturing plant environment preferably automotive or metalworking
- Advanced use of Lean tools for at least a year and a half.
- Mandatory Graduated: Industrial Engineer, Mechatronics, Industrial & Systems Engineering
- Advanced level of English, mandatory; able to hold conversations with a high level of complexity Interpersonal skills
